Hi! matthew@ wrote: > There's a number of things wrong with this port, some inherited from the > pgpool-II port you copied, and some where you're using outmoded construct= s. [...] > - Use options helpers rather than if $(PORT_OPTIONS:MFoo). Eg. > instead of >=20 > .if ${PORT_OPTIONS:MSSL} > USE_OPENSSL=3D yes > CONFIGURE_ARGS+=3D--with-openssl > .endif >=20 > use: >=20 > SSL_CONFIGURE_WITH=3D openssl > SSL_USE=3D OPENSSL=3DYES >=20 > and similarly for the PAM option. I tried this for PAM: PAM_CONFIGURE_WITH+=3D pam PAM_USE=3D PAM=3Dyes and config.log contains=20 #define USE_PAM 1 even if the PAM option is not selected. This leads to the compile failing for pool_hba.c with some pam-related erro= r, see http://people.freebsd.org/~pi/misc/pgpool-pam-error.txt The other method worked. Do you have any idea why that happens ? > - The port cannot be staged as a non-root user. This is due to the > way the contrib Makefiles are written -- although elsewhere it > uses standard autoconf stuff, which pretty much just works for > staging purposes. I'm unsure what you mean with "the contrib Makefiles" ? You refer to the cd ${WRKSRC}/sql/${f} && ${GMAKE} \ STAGEDIR=3D${STAGEDIR} \ PREFIX=3D${PREFIX} \ ${INSTALL_TARGET} construct in target post-install ? --=20 pi@FreeBSD.org +49 171 3101372 6 years to = go !
